Besides developing active medicines, these pharmaceutical graduates also devise safe and healthy environment. A particular environment is required for the preparation of drugs where there are fewer chances of accidental leakages and spillage. So the pharmaceutical engineers aim at providing this specific environment. These engineers are equipped with cross-functional skills and can apply their knowledge and expertise in various sectors such as biotechnology, nanotechnology, cosmetics, nutrition, veterinary science etc. Pharmaceutical engineering has created wonders in numerous related branches of science.
